1. What is an AI marketing agency?

An AI marketing agency uses artificial intelligence across every layer of the marketing stack — research, creative, media buying, SEO, analytics — to ship campaigns faster, cheaper, and with better measurable outcomes than a traditional agency can.

2. Core services an AI agency should offer

  • AI SEO & Google AI Overview optimisation — ranking in the new generative answer layer, not just blue links.
  • Predictive paid ads — reallocating budget before performance dips, not after.
  • AI content engines — long-form articles, ad variants, scripts, and product copy at scale.
  • Audience intelligence — clustering buyers by intent signals instead of demographics.
  • Conversion-rate optimisation — AI-led A/B testing on landing pages and funnels.

3. How AI marketing agencies measure success

Forget vanity metrics. Real AI agencies report on revenue, ROAS, CAC, LTV, MQL-to-SQL ratios, and pipeline contribution. If your monthly report still leads with "impressions," you're working with a traditional shop wearing AI lipstick.

4. AI marketing agency vs traditional agency

Traditional agencies sell hours. AI agencies sell outcomes. The same deliverable that took a 6-person creative team two weeks now takes a specialist with the right AI stack two days — and tests three times more variations along the way.

5. How to hire the right AI marketing agency in 2026

Ask three questions: Which AI tools are in your daily workflow? Show me a campaign where AI changed the outcome. What's your reporting cadence? If the answers are vague, walk away.
